This audio clip comes from message 014-Defining Worship from the John study, found in the archive section of salvationbygrace.org.

To the best of my ability this audio has been kept in its original context and has not been edited save for it being a smaller piece from a longer message. At the 5:22 mark there is a transition to another clip which came later in the original message.
